Understanding Bed Bug Infestations

Signs of a Bed Bug Problem

Discovering a bed bug infestation in your home can be unsettling, to say the least. These tiny, nocturnal pests are experts at hiding, making them particularly difficult to detect until their numbers grow. One telltale sign of their presence is the appearance of small, itchy bites on your skin, often in a line or cluster, which occur as they feed during the night. Additionally, you might notice blood spots on your sheets or pillowcases, a result of their feeding process. Spotting the bugs themselves, which are reddish-brown, oval, and about the size of an apple seed, is a definitive indicator of an infestation. Other signs include their shed skins, fecal spots on mattresses or walls, and a subtle, sweet, musty odor in the room.

Health Risks Associated With Bed Bugs

While bed bugs are not known to transmit diseases, they can pose several health risks. Allergic reactions to their bites can range from mild to severe, and excessive scratching can lead to secondary skin infections. The psychological impact of an infestation should not be underestimated; the stress and anxiety caused by the presence of bed bugs can lead to sleep disturbances and diminished quality of life. In severe cases, individuals may experience insomnia or emotional distress. It's crucial to address these pests promptly not only to protect your physical health but also to safeguard your mental well-being.

Preventative Measures for Homeowners

Regular Inspection and Maintenance

Preventing a bed bug infestation begins with vigilance. Homeowners should regularly inspect their homes, particularly bedrooms and living areas, for signs of these pests. Pay close attention to mattresses, bed frames, and furniture, as well as areas where pets sleep. Travel is a common way bed bugs enter homes, so inspect luggage and clothing after trips and consider using protective covers for mattresses and box springs. Regular maintenance, such as vacuuming and reducing clutter, can also deter bed bugs from settling in. Impact of Bed Bugs on Property Value and Lifestyle

The Cost of Ignoring Bed Bug Infestations

Ignoring a bed bug infestation can have significant financial repercussions. In the real estate market, the presence of these pests can drastically reduce a property's value, as potential buyers are often deterred by the prospect of inheriting an infestation. Moreover, the longer bed bugs are allowed to proliferate, the more extensive and costly the treatment will become. Homeowners should be aware that early intervention is key to minimizing both the infestation's spread and the financial burden of eradication. Investing in prompt, professional pest control services can save considerable money and protect your property's value in the long run.

Lifestyle Disruptions and Social Stigma

Bed bug infestations can lead to significant disruptions in daily life. The discomfort of bites and the knowledge that your living space is infested can severely impact sleep quality and overall well-being. Additionally, there is an unwarranted social stigma associated with bed bugs that can strain personal relationships and lead to isolation. Many people mistakenly associate bed bugs with uncleanliness, although these pests are indiscriminate and can infest any environment. Legal and Ethical Considerations in Bed Bug Control

Tenant and Landlord Responsibilities

In the realm of rental properties, both tenants and landlords have specific responsibilities when it comes to bed bug infestations. Tenants are typically required to report any signs of bed bugs promptly, while landlords must take swift action to address the issue. There are legal obligations for landlords to provide pest-free living conditions and for tenants to cooperate with treatment efforts. Failure to comply with these responsibilities can lead to legal disputes and further exacerbate the infestation. Clear communication and cooperation between tenants and landlords are essential for effective bed bug management.
